Step-by-step explanation:
a^b = x
Then,
a^(2b) = a^b*a^b = x* x = x^2
a^(3b) = a^b*a^b*a^b = x*x*x = x^3
2*(a^3b) + (a^2b) + (a^b)
= 2*(x^3) + (x^2) + (x)
= 2*x^3 + x^2 + x
